Louis Thomas Addazio graduated with a communication degree from the Morrissey College of Arts and Sciences recipient of The Fee Family Athletics Scholarship Fund Louie and his older sisters, Nicole and Jessica, are the children of Kathleen and Steve Addazio; his father is the head football coach at BC.
